Solving challenges is the very foundation of who we are.
After all, in the beginning, our founder, sea captain Robert Fergusson, didn't particularly care about paint.
When he founded our company in 1921, he just wanted to keep his ship intact and stumbled upon a valuable solution.
Today, that discovery is Rust-Oleum Corporation.
The same passion that drove the Captain to spend his next few years creating the world's first rust-preventative paint still drives us today.
When we see a problem, we work diligently until we've perfected a solution, which has led to some of the most cutting edge, durable and innovative products in the industry.
Our creative and talented team of over 2000 people across every corner of the world, help us remain the global leader in protective paints and coatings for both home and industry.

GENERAL PURPOSE OF THE JOB:
The Kettle Operator is responsible for processing Tremco Sealants and/or Roofing products by carefully reading and following the process order card.
The operator is responsible for area readiness to produce which includes safety and collection and preparation of materials like pails, drums, and other chemical raw materials.
One batch is complete the operator will test for quality, adjust as needed to assure specification is met by following written standard operating procedures, and then fill product into specified packaging and palletize pails or drums.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Control or operate chemical processes or systems of machines using control boards, Human Machine Interface (HMI computer touch screen) or semi-automatic equipment.
Draw samples of products, and conduct quality control tests to monitor processing and ensure that standards are met.
Use appropriate scales or measurement devices to add materials to the kettle as specified by batch process orders.
Must be able to read and understand recording instruments, pressure gauges, scales, flow meters, panel lights, and other indicators to verify the conformity of process conditions.
Monitor control settings and make necessary adjustments on equipment.
Accurately record production and downtime via written documentation.
